Pirates play poker on the Waterway
Shiver me timbers! There’s treasure to be found! But time’s a wastin’. With the special day rapidly approaching, members of local civic clubs are encouraged to walk the plank for a good cause in the fifth annual Poker Run, otherwise known as Pirates On The Tenn-Tom.

Poker terminology:
- WHEEL - A-2-3-4-5. Usually discussed in the context of lowball where it is the best possible hand. Can also refer to a 5-high straight in high games. Also: BICYCLE.
- OPEN-ENDED STRAIGHT - Four cards to a straight which can be completed by drawing a card at either end. E.g., 6-7-8-9 is an open-ended straight. Also: BOBTAIL STRAIGHT. Compare: INSIDE STRAIGHT.
- UNDER THE GUN - The position that has to act first in a round of betting.
- MISDEAL - A hand dealt incorrectly that must be re-dealt.
- DEALER'S CHOICE - In home games, a rule that permits the dealer to name which poker game to be played that hand. Often limited to selecting from a list provided.
- RERAISE - To raise after an opponent has raised.
